Having grown up in the suburbs (The North Shore) of Milwaukee, Wisconsin, I’m a Midwest girl who enjoyed living on Lake Michigan with the big city of Chicago only 90 miles away. It was the best of both worlds; a great mid-size city with the BIG city only a short train ride away! I grew up in a family business where we sold paper converting machinery to 39 countries. While our export division was our main business, we also designed and manufactured Egg Carton Printing machines for shipment to US and worldwide end-users. The ECP was particularly special to me as my father held the patents !

Winters became too long and I ventured out to Los Angeles for a few years to work in the advertising specialty business. I enjoyed Los Angeles but moved to Washington, D.C., and worked at PBS.  My father sent out an SOS and I returned to Milwaukee, continuing to work for the family business. We moved the business to Clearwater, FL, and I remained there for a few years  until marriage took me back to Washington, D.C.  Two children and some years later we returned to Milwaukee to have another child and raise a family. With my husband and myself coming from family businesses, the entrepreneurial spirit grabbed hold and we bought a company with 8 employees, selling it 19 years later with 625 employees!  Our hard work and dedication, along with little sleep for 20 years, gave us memorable experiences of growing a company and raising a family. It was probably one of the hardest and busiest times in our lives but the most satisfying to date.
